Walking Apps to Download: Map My Walk

Map My Walk is actually a walking app by Under Armour. According to an article published by the British Heart Foundation (BFH), "allows you to see the time spent walking, distance, pace, speed, elevation, and calories burned." 

The walking app also allows you to upload and save workout data, load a saved walking route, and even share walking routes with friends. 

The Map My Walk app is available for both iOS and Android.

Walking Apps to Download: Argus by Azumio

This walking app developed by Azumio is pretty much a calorie tracking tool that measures your heart rate and the time and distance you covered during your walk, according to an article by Verywell Fit

Once you finish your walk, Argus shows you "your workout calories, steps, elevation gain, best pace, average pace, average cadence, graphs, and map." If you're particular about your daily step count, the app actually updates your daily count through your phone's motion sensor data. 

It also includes active time, distance, calories, steps, and an hourly graph. The app can also be linked to a heart rate sensor band if you are using one. 

The Argus by Azumio app is available for both iOS and Android. 

Walking Apps to Download: Fitbit

Before you start worrying that the Fitbit app requires a Fitbit watch before you can use it, that is actually not the case. All you have to do is select "no Fitbit yet" when you set up the app.

This walking app tracks your daily steps, the distance you covered, and your heart rate as well. According to the article by the BFH, you are able to "review your route, distance, time, pace, mile split times, calories burned, and steps."

If you have friends who also have the Fitbit app, you can also challenge each other to go on virtual adventure races. 

The Fitbit app is available for both iOS and Android.
